WebJun 3, 2024 · First, you need to identify the goods or services you need. Once you know that, you can start to research a list of suppliers who can deliver your requirements at a price within the constraints of your budget. Then, you go into the negotiation stage to make sure those needs are being met. WebApr 10, 2024 · MINEOLA, Texas (KLTV) - Mineola ISD is over their bond budget in the first step of their campus improvement plan. Mineola ISD voters approved a bond for just under $30 million last May to construct a new primary school, turn the elementary school to a Career and Technology Education Center and other upgrades across campus.
